Regulatory requirements can completely change the game. If you were told you needed to get all of your source code into a single repository within 12 months to comply with regulations, could you do it?
Barclays Global Investors (BGI) had just this problem, and they had to solve it quickly. Five months into their ClearCase implementation, they were no closer to their goal.
Imagine the situation...
A government regulatory committee mandates that you have one year to get all of your source code into a single repository – you cannot miss the deadline
You have already decided to move away from Visual Source Safe, which no longer fits your development needs – there is no going back
You think you have the answer, but five months into your ClearCase implementation, it becomes obvious that it won't be ready in time to meet the regulatory deadline– you can't keep doing what you're doing
What would you do?
With the clock ticking against centralizing development assets to satisfy a government mandate, two version control systems that did not fit the bill, and a range of development teams and practices to support, BGI turned to CollabNet for application lifecycle management (ALM).
